Introduction to OnlyFans

OnlyFans is a subscription-based platform that allows creators to monetize their content directly from their fans. Launched in 2016, it gained immense popularity, particularly during the COVID-19 pandemic, as many individuals turned to online platforms for income. The site caters to a wide range of creators, including artists, fitness trainers, chefs, and adult entertainers, offering a unique opportunity for direct engagement with fans and a potential for substantial income. This model disrupts traditional content distribution channels by enabling creators to earn money based on their own unique contributions, free from the constraints imposed by conventional media outlets.

Types of Content Creators on OnlyFans

The diversity of content on OnlyFans is one of its most appealing aspects. Content creators on the platform can be broadly categorized into several groups:

  1. Fitness Instructors: Many fitness professionals use OnlyFans to share workout routines, nutrition tips, and personalized coaching sessions. They can offer exclusive content such as video tutorials, live workout sessions, and one-on-one consultations.

  2. Chefs and Culinary Creators: Chefs leverage the platform to share exclusive recipes, cooking demonstrations, and meal prep guides. They can provide their subscribers with unique insights into their culinary techniques and create a community around food.

  3. Adult Entertainers: A significant portion of OnlyFans creators consists of adult entertainers who share adult-themed content. This category has driven a substantial part of the platform’s growth, as many performers use it to connect directly with fans while maintaining control over their content.

  4. Musicians and Artists: Musicians often share exclusive behind-the-scenes content, new music releases, and personal interactions with fans. Visual artists may use the platform to showcase their work, offer tutorials, and sell limited edition prints.

  5. Educators and Coaches: Teachers and life coaches utilize OnlyFans to provide educational content, workshops, and personalized mentorship. This approach allows them to monetize their expertise and foster a more intimate learning environment.

Subscription Models and Pricing Strategies

Creators on OnlyFans have the flexibility to set their subscription prices, which can vary widely based on the content they provide and their target audience. Some creators opt for a lower subscription fee to attract a larger audience, thereby increasing their overall subscriber base. In contrast, others may charge a premium for exclusive or specialized content that is perceived as more valuable.

Tiered subscription models have also gained traction, allowing creators to offer different levels of access at varying price points. For instance, a creator might provide basic content for a standard subscription fee while offering premium content, such as personalized videos or one-on-one chats, at a higher tier. This strategy not only maximizes revenue potential but also allows fans to choose how much they wish to invest in their favorite creators.

Utilizing Pay-Per-View Content

In addition to subscription fees, many OnlyFans creators generate revenue through pay-per-view (PPV) content. This model allows creators to charge subscribers for specific posts, such as exclusive videos or images, beyond the regular subscription fee. For example, a creator may post a teaser image for free but charge a fee for the full video or more explicit content. This approach can be particularly lucrative for creators who offer highly sought-after or specialized content, enabling them to maximize their earnings based on the quality and exclusivity of their offerings.

Engaging with Fans and Building Community

Successful OnlyFans creators understand the importance of engaging with their fans to build a loyal community. Interaction can include personalized messages, responding to comments, and hosting live streams or Q&A sessions. By actively engaging with their subscribers, creators foster a deeper connection that encourages fans to remain subscribed and even recommend the creator to others. This level of engagement can significantly enhance a creator’s income potential, as loyal fans are more likely to invest in exclusive content and participate in promotions.

Promotions and Marketing Strategies

To stand out in the crowded marketplace of OnlyFans, creators often employ various marketing strategies. Social media platforms like Instagram, Twitter, and TikTok are commonly used to promote OnlyFans accounts. Creators may showcase teasers of their content, engage with followers, and provide links to their OnlyFans pages to entice potential subscribers. Collaborations with other creators can also be an effective way to tap into new audiences, allowing creators to cross-promote and share their fan bases.

Offering limited-time promotions, discounts, or special content can further incentivize new subscribers to join. For instance, a creator might run a promotion for a discounted subscription rate for the first month or provide exclusive content for early subscribers. These strategies can create a sense of urgency and encourage potential fans to take action.

The Role of Analytics and Feedback

Understanding audience preferences and behavior is crucial for creators looking to maximize their earnings on OnlyFans. Many creators utilize the platform’s analytics tools to track subscriber engagement, content performance, and revenue trends. This data helps inform decisions about what types of content to produce and how to adjust pricing strategies.

Feedback from fans is also invaluable, as it provides insights into what subscribers enjoy and what they may want to see more of in the future. By actively soliciting feedback, creators can tailor their offerings to better meet the desires of their audience, thereby increasing subscriber retention and satisfaction.

Navigating Challenges and Risks

While OnlyFans offers substantial earning potential, creators also face challenges. Issues such as content theft, privacy concerns, and fluctuating subscriber numbers can impact income stability. Creators must be proactive in protecting their content, employing watermarking techniques and monitoring for unauthorized use. Managing their online presence is also crucial, as negative publicity or exposure can have lasting repercussions on their brand.

Additionally, the stigma surrounding adult content can lead to personal and professional repercussions, making it essential for creators to consider their long-term goals and the implications of their online activities. Establishing clear boundaries and being mindful of the content shared can help mitigate these risks.
